Multis and Memorymoogs are such laborious synths to work on.
After the last 2 leave here, I don’t think I’ll do them any longer.
Most of the Multis over the years have needed so much help.
Trimmers, aftertouch, enclosure, key bushings, ribbon, caps, switches… quite a lot.
Memorymoogs are just maddening.
Fixed a bunch and hated every one… until I got to play the results ![]()
Great synths, but neither designed for service well.
